Customize Safari

Refocus can hide YouTube Shorts and Instagram Reels on their websites in Safari.

Safari customization is available on iOS 26.2 or later and requires Refocus Pro.


Set Up Safari Customization

  1. In Refocus, open Settings โ†’ Customize Safari.

  2. Tap Safari Extension Settings. You can also open Settings โ†’ Apps โ†’ Safari โ†’ Extensions โ†’ Refocus manually.

  3. Turn on Allow Extension and Private Browsing.

  4. Under Permissions, set every listed website to Allow.

  5. Return to Refocus and tap Done.

  6. Choose your Safari customizations.

  7. Tap Save, then refresh any open website in Safari.


Questions & Answers

Does this affect the YouTube or Instagram apps?

No. These customizations work only on supported websites in Safari. They do not affect the apps or other browsers.

Why does Refocus need website access?

Safari requires permission before an extension can change a website. Every website listed under Permissions must be set to Allow for its customizations to work.

What should I do if a customization does not appear?

Refresh the website in Safari. If the customization still does not appear, repeat the setup instructions above and confirm that it is turned on and saved in Refocus.

If the problem continues, open Refocus โ†’ Settings โ†’ Contact Support and tell us which website and customization are not working.
